Is this the aftereffect of a winning streak? The KIA Tigers, after surging on an impressive eight-game winning streak, have now fallen into a four-game losing streak. Cutting off the losing streak is the top priority. The team has unveiled a major change in its starting lineup.

KIA will face KT at the Suwon KT Wiz Park on the 23rd in an away regular-season game of the 2026 Shinhan SOL KBO League.

Following a 4-5 loss to the Doosan Bears at Jamsil on the 18th, KIA lost 3-6 the next day. After a day of rest, they collapsed in the bottom of the 11th inning of the match against KT in Suwon on the 21st, surrendering a walk-off home run to Kim Min-hyuk. On the 22nd, the bullpen struggled, allowing six runs in the seventh inning alone, and ultimately lost 3-8, bowing their heads.

KIA currently sits at 10 wins and 11 losses, with their winning percentage falling below .500 again, placing them alone in fifth in the league. Meanwhile, KT, which has succeeded in a two-game winning streak, leads the league alone with 15 wins and 6 losses.

Today, Lee Ui-ri will take the mound as the starting pitcher for KIA. The lineup for the offense is Dale (second baseman), Kim Ho-ryeong (center fielder), Kim Seon-bin (designated hitter), Kim Do-young (third baseman), Castro (left fielder), Na Sung-beom (right fielder), Lee Ho-yeon (first baseman), Ju Hyo-sang (catcher), and Park Min (shortstop). Notably, Dale has been placed at the leadoff spot. Dale celebrated his first home run on the KBO stage the previous day. Manager Lee Beom-ho of KIA instructed a defensive shift from shortstop to second base, which appears to have translated into offensive strength. Additionally, the shortstop position changed from Jung Hyun-chang to Park Min, and the catcher position changed from Han Jun-su to Ju Hyo-sang.

Starting pitcher Lee Ui-ri has made four starts this season, recording 1 win and 2 losses with an ERA of 7.24. Over a total of 13⅔ innings, he has allowed 18 hits (3 home runs), issued 12 walks, recorded 16 strikeouts, and surrendered 11 runs (11 earned). His WHIP stands at 2.20, and his batting average against is 0.321. Particularly encouraging was his scoreless performance in the previous game against Doosan on the 17th, where he pitched 5 innings, allowing 5 hits and 2 walks while striking out 8 batters, securing his first win of the season. This is his first time facing KT this year.

Meanwhile, KT has named Song Hyo-jun as the starting pitcher. Their starting lineup consists of Choi Won-jun (right fielder), Kim Min-hyuk (left fielder), Kim Hyun-su (designated hitter), Jang Sung-woo (catcher), Hiliard (center fielder), Oh Yun-seok (first baseman), Kim Sang-su (second baseman), Jang Jun-won (third baseman), and Lee Kang-min (shortstop). Song Hyo-jun has recorded 2 wins and 0 losses with an ERA of 4.50 in four games this season. Over 22 innings, he has allowed 26 hits (2 home runs), issued 4 walks, recorded 22 strikeouts, and surrendered 11 runs (11 earned), with a WHIP of 1.36 and a batting average against of 0.295. This is his first appearance against KIA this year.
